Trump has repeatedly offered double or even triple endorsements in the same race.
The president has been trying to stay neutral in Republican primaries.
In the past, he has been largely successful in the primaries and general elections.
Trump has endorsed 98% of the 113 candidates he has endorsed in the 2020 election cycle.
In the 2022 cycle, 181 out of 190 Senate , House , and governor candidates whom Trump supported won their primaries or advanced to the general elections, giving the president a 95% success rate.
However, for nonincumbent candidates in contested primaries endorsed by Trump , his track record drops to 82% , with 37 out of 45 candidates winning primaries or moving on to general elections.
